    Dawn R.

    I love the atmosphere in this place. The character of the exposed brick walls makes the restaurant feel unique and charming. I love the booths !!! We were so hungry when we got here, we ordered the soup as soon as we sat down. My husband got the broccoli cheddar and I got the chili. The flavor was REALLY good, but they were given to us luke warm. Hence, the main reason for 4 stars instead of 5. I got a lemon drop cocktail ($7) and it was really good. A rim of sugar around the lemony vodka drink was yummy. My husband got the alfredo with shrimp and side salad. He loved the salad. It was fresh and the lettuce was crispy. The alfredo was good, but not much flavor. In my opinion, it seemed like it would have been better with more real butter and parmesan and maybe some type of spice like pepper or cajun... but that's just me. I got the boneless pork wrapped in bacon covered in sliced apples. It was good but again seemed to lack flavor. The pork seemed to need seasoning. To me, it tasted like they just used salt and pepper and relied on the bacon to provide the rest of the flavor. The meat did have a slight smokiness to it and was perfectly charred on the outside, so that was good. The apples didn't have much flavor either. I was expecting a strong flavor of alcohol since our waitress said they were cooked in amaretto and cinnamon. To me, not much cinnamon flavor either. Maybe the apples had been sitting a while and not made fresh daily ? The parmesan potatoes were just slightly undercooked for my taste and had oil as a coating with the herbs and parmesan. They were just ok. Now to the highlight of the meal: the Mac & Cheese ! Omg... if you come here you MUST get this as a side. Perfectly cheesy with multiple levels of cheese on corkscrew pasta. There was a creamy cheese the pasta was cooked in and THEN they topped it with a melted cheddar cheese. Dang, this was AWESOME ! This place kind of has a big city feel in a small town. I like the hip vibe. Definately something different for this area and a welcome addition.
